在python中保存带有列标题的矩阵[重复]

Posted

技术标签:

【中文标题】在python中保存带有列标题的矩阵[重复]【英文标题】:Saving a matrix with columns' header in python [duplicate] 【发布时间】:2016-02-16 01:33:38 【问题描述】:

我有以下代码。当我保存它时。列的标题不保存。你能指导我吗?

import numpy as np
import pandas as pd

A = np.random.randint(0, 10, size=36).reshape(6, 6)

df = pd.DataFrame(A,  columns=['one', 'two', 'three','four','five','six'])
np.savetxt("/home/dataset/test.csv",df, delimiter=",")

【问题讨论】:

savetxt 采用 header 参数。将列名格式化为字符串并使用它。 【参考方案1】:

为此使用内置的pandas 函数:

df.to_csv("your_file_path_here")

【讨论】:

以上是关于在python中保存带有列标题的矩阵[重复]的主要内容,如果未能解决你的问题,请参考以下文章

Matlab:分配给具有列\行索引对的矩阵[重复]

将Matlab中的绘图保存为矩阵[重复]

用于python和R之间数据交换的HDF5

如何在数据库中保存带有if条件的html代码[重复]

将计算的基尔霍夫矩阵(数组)保存到 python 中的 .txt 文件

根据其他列熊猫求和并保存列的值[重复]